Output e945929b64c4730d5dc8f53951cb3025a36e4c3a76c62c07d52a7d2d1df1f73c:31

value
5950895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b208ca13ddc8964e2cca0fae9adbcab44f56580 OP_EQUALVERIFY OP_CHECKSIG
address
16PdrtMhTDd88HPkFrDg2uHrk3tnWQyorM
transaction
e945929b64c4730d5dc8f53951cb3025a36e4c3a76c62c07d52a7d2d1df1f73c
spent
true